Skip to content

Commit

Permalink
staging: xgifb: delete unused structs
Browse files Browse the repository at this point in the history
Delete unused struct declarations.

Signed-off-by: Aaro Koskinen <aaro.koskinen@iki.fi>
Reviewed-by: Dan Carpenter <error27@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
  • Loading branch information
Aaro Koskinen authored and Greg Kroah-Hartman committed Aug 23, 2011
1 parent 3f10953 commit f3e5260
Show file tree
Hide file tree
Showing 3 changed files with 0 additions and 89 deletions.
20 changes: 0 additions & 20 deletions drivers/staging/xgifb/vb_ext.h
Original file line number Diff line number Diff line change
@@ -1,26 +1,6 @@
#ifndef _VBEXT_
#define _VBEXT_

struct DWORDREGS {
unsigned long Eax, Ebx, Ecx, Edx, Esi, Edi, Ebp;
};

struct WORDREGS {
unsigned short ax, hi_ax, bx, hi_bx, cx, hi_cx, dx, hi_dx, si,
hi_si, di, hi_di, bp, hi_bp;
};

struct BYTEREGS {
unsigned char al, ah, hi_al, hi_ah, bl, bh, hi_bl, hi_bh, cl, ch,
hi_cl, hi_ch, dl, dh, hi_dl, hi_dh;
};

typedef union _X86_REGS {
struct DWORDREGS e;
struct WORDREGS x;
struct BYTEREGS h;
} X86_REGS, *PX86_REGS;

extern void XGI_GetSenseStatus(struct xgi_hw_device_info *HwDeviceExtension,
struct vb_device_info *pVBInfo);
extern unsigned short XGINew_SenseLCD(struct xgi_hw_device_info *,
Expand Down
64 changes: 0 additions & 64 deletions drivers/staging/xgifb/vb_struct.h
Original file line number Diff line number Diff line change
@@ -1,10 +1,6 @@
#ifndef _VB_STRUCT_
#define _VB_STRUCT_

struct XGI_PanelDelayTblStruct {
unsigned char timer[2];
};

struct XGI_LCDDataStruct {
unsigned short RVBHCMAX;
unsigned short RVBHCFACT;
Expand Down Expand Up @@ -39,24 +35,6 @@ struct XGI_TVDataStruct {
unsigned char RY4COE;
};

struct XGI_LVDSDataStruct {
unsigned short VGAHT;
unsigned short VGAVT;
unsigned short LCDHT;
unsigned short LCDVT;
};

struct XGI_LVDSDesStruct {
unsigned short LCDHDES;
unsigned short LCDVDES;
};

struct XGI_LVDSCRT1DataStruct {
unsigned char CR[15];
};

/*add for LCDA*/

struct XGI_StStruct {
unsigned char St_ModeID;
unsigned short St_ModeFlag;
Expand Down Expand Up @@ -140,10 +118,6 @@ struct XGI_ModeResInfoStruct {
unsigned char YChar;
};

struct XGI_LCDNBDesStruct {
unsigned char NB[12];
};

/*add for new UNIVGABIOS*/
struct XGI_LCDDesStruct {
unsigned short LCDHDES;
Expand All @@ -159,12 +133,6 @@ struct XGI_LCDDataTablStruct {
unsigned short DATAPTR;
};

struct XGI_TVTablDataStruct {
unsigned short MASK;
unsigned short CAP;
unsigned short DATAPTR;
};

struct XGI330_LCDDataDesStruct {
unsigned short LCDHDES;
unsigned short LCDHRS;
Expand Down Expand Up @@ -252,10 +220,6 @@ struct XGI_XG21CRT1Struct {
unsigned char ModeID, CR02, CR03, CR15, CR16;
};

struct XGI330_CHTVRegDataStruct {
unsigned char Reg[16];
};

struct XGI330_LCDCapStruct {
unsigned char LCD_ID;
unsigned short LCD_Capability;
Expand Down Expand Up @@ -318,18 +282,6 @@ struct XGI301C_Tap4TimingStruct {
unsigned char Reg[64]; /* C0-FF */
};

struct XGI_New_StandTableStruct {
unsigned char CRT_COLS;
unsigned char ROWS;
unsigned char CHAR_HEIGHT;
unsigned short CRT_LEN;
unsigned char SR[4];
unsigned char MISC;
unsigned char CRTC[0x19];
unsigned char ATTR[0x14];
unsigned char GRC[9];
};

struct vb_device_info {
unsigned char ISXPDOS;
unsigned long P3c4, P3d4, P3c0, P3ce, P3c2, P3cc;
Expand Down Expand Up @@ -456,20 +408,4 @@ struct vb_device_info {
struct XGI_XG21CRT1Struct *UpdateCRT1;
}; /* _struct vb_device_info */


struct TimingInfo {
unsigned short Horizontal_ACTIVE;
unsigned short Horizontal_FP;
unsigned short Horizontal_SYNC;
unsigned short Horizontal_BP;
unsigned short Vertical_ACTIVE;
unsigned short Vertical_FP;
unsigned short Vertical_SYNC;
unsigned short Vertical_BP;
double DCLK;
unsigned char FrameRate;
unsigned char Interlace;
unsigned short Margin;
};

#endif /* _VB_STRUCT_ */
5 changes: 0 additions & 5 deletions drivers/staging/xgifb/vgatypes.h
Original file line number Diff line number Diff line change
Expand Up @@ -47,11 +47,6 @@ enum XGI_LCD_TYPE {
};
#endif

struct XGI_DSReg {
unsigned char jIdx;
unsigned char jVal;
};

struct xgi_hw_device_info {
unsigned long ulExternalChip; /* NO VB or other video bridge*/
/* if ujVBChipID = VB_CHIP_UNKNOWN, */
Expand Down

0 comments on commit f3e5260

Please sign in to comment.